Wisdomtree Global Equity Income

Wisdomtree Global Equity Income is an exchange-traded fund (ETF), also known as a Wisdomtree Global Equity Income fund traded on a national stock exchange. It tracks the price and yield of the Dogs of the world index, an index that uses a rules-based methodology to select 100 of the highest dividend-yielding stocks in the world, with a aim of generating high income while investing in equities.

Wisdomtree Global Equity Income has a market capitalization of $332 million. The expense ratio of the ETF is 0.38 percent, compared to the 0.35 percent fee charged by many other international income funds.

It is used by long-term investors seeking for global income-producing equities. Yield seekers, particularly those who value dividends, can find it especially appealing because of its high global dividend yield of 5.6%.

It could be a great way to diversify a portfolio, especially in times of low interest rates, since it searches worldwide for high dividend yields in places that individual investors might find hard to find. These businesses also have a solid track record of paying such dividends and appears to have adequate earnings to finance them.

This ETF can help investors who want reliable income from their stock holdings by paying out a significant part of the fund's earnings to shareholders. The Wisdomtree Global Equity Income ETF's dividend return has been consistent with the historical dividend yield range of 5.25%-6.25%.

Over the past decade, investors have been attracted to funds like Wisdomtree Global Equity Income because of their relatively high dividend yields and annual returns of about 9.36% per year. In addition, this type of fund focuses on international stocks, which can reduce volatility and increase production by investing in organizations with sustainable earnings and cash flow in various economic conditions.

The top ten holdings of the fund make up about 33.22% of the total assets, and the top 25 holdings account for 54.16%. Wisdomtree Global Equity Income has the most significant holdings in the financials (23.22%), energy (14.04%), and consumer staples (10.73%) sectors. It has the largest position in Tobacco, Banks, and Oil & Gas Pipelines.

The fund includes renowned companies like British American Tobacco PLC, Barclays PLC, Enel SpA, Engie SA, and Eni SpA. The Wisdomtree Global Equity Income fund outperforms its benchmark and first peer group as of June 2022, with a three-year annualized return of 10.3%.

The fund's Manager is David M. Abner.
